    Route PicoZed ethernet to PL first?


      Is there a way to route the onboard ethernet interface on the PicoZed into the PL first so that all traffic can be captured and filtered before being sent on to the ARMs? Most of the traffic needs to bypass the CPU and be handled in FPGA logic, some control messages need to be sent on to the ARM for software handling. 

      Can anyone point to any examples of this or indicate how it might be accomplished if possible?

      Appreciate your time and assistance in advance.

        • Hello dgiambo,

          You can route your Ethernet Signals out from the cortex a9 to the PL, however you will not be able to send the signal back to the Ethernet Jack on the PicoZed FMC V2 Carrier Card as that Ethernet Jack is routed directly to MIO Pins.


          However, there is another solution!

          Avnet has a Network FMC that would plug into the FMC connector on your PicoZed. http://zedboard.org/product/network-fmc-module

          The Ethernet PHYs are connected to PL pins on the FPGA, so you can route your Ethernet signals out to the PL, do any tasked need be, and then properly connect it back up to the Ethernet PHYs on the FMC.

          As of now we only have a single reference design for this FMC module featuring the UltraZed-3EG, please take a look at it and see if it will fit your application. Please reference UltraZed PCIe Carrier Card + FMC Network + lwIP http://zedboard.org/support/design/17956/141